16-34. CRANE SHIPPER, BOOM, BOOM EXTENSION, AND ROLLERS
MAINTENANCE (M819) (Contd)
j. Cleaning and Inspection
For general cleaning instructions refer to para. 2-8.
1.
For general inspection instructions, refer to para. 2-9.
2.
Inspect shipper (1) for bends, cracks, broken welds, stripped or damaged threads, and loose, broken,
3.
and damaged pins (4) and (8). Repair if damaged (subtask k.).
Inspect bushings (3) on shipper (1) for nicks, burrs, and wear (egg shaped when pivot pin (2) is
4.
inserted in bushings (3)). Replace bushings (3) if worn or damaged.
Inspect boom (7) for bends, cracks, and broken welds. Repair if damaged (subtask k.).
5.
Inspect boom extension (14) for bends, cracks, and damaged threads. Repair if damaged (subtask k.).
6.
Inspect sheaves (11) for cracks, broken cable groove edges, and worn or scored bushings (10).
7.
Replace bushings (10) if damaged or worn.
Inspect thrust washers (9) for breaks, grooves, or scoring. Replace thrust washers (9) if damaged.
8.
Inspect pins (2), (5), (12), and (13) for bends or breaks. Replace pins (2), (5), (12), and (13) if bent
9.
or broken.
10.
Inspect roller (27) for cracks and damaged bushings (26). Replace bushings (26) if damaged.
11.
Inspect roller (24) and collars (23) for breaks, cracks, and evidence of spun bearings (30). Replace
12.
bearings (30), races (29), and collars (23) if damaged.
Inspect bearings (16) and mating races (18) for damage. Replace damaged bearings (16) and
13.
races (18) as sets.
Inspect rollers (19) for breaks, cracks, and bent or broken dowel pins (20). Replace damaged dowel
14.
pins (20).
15.
Inspect two spacer plates (21) for cracks and corrosion. Replace spacer plates (21) if cracked or
corroded.
16.
Inspect pin (25) for bends, cracks, and loose or broken plate. Replace pin (25) if damaged.
17.
Inspect shaft (22) and housing (17) for cracks, bends, and damaged threads. Repair if damaged
(subtask k.).
18.
Inspect two caps (15) and (28) for bends and cracks. Replace caps (15) and (28) if bent or cracked.
1. Repair damaged welds (TM 9-237) on shipper (l), boom (7), and boom extension (14).
2. Using arbor press, replace defective bearings (16) and (30) and races (18) and (29) as a bearing
and race set.
3. Replace bushings (3), (10), and (26) if defective.
4. Repair damaged threads (para. 2-10).
5. Replace all other parts if defective.
6. Minor scoring, nicks, or burrs may be repaired using soft stone or crocus cloth.
